The marina & destination

Based at ACI Marina Dubrovnik, in Dubrovnik, Croatia. SUNSHINE I is operated by Waypoint.

Na skali 2, Mokošica

Why this is a great starting point

ACI Marina Dubrovnik sits at the southern tip of the Dalmatian coast, offering immediate access to the Elaphiti Islands and the protected waters around Lopud and Kolocep; week one typically involves gentle coastal hops south towards Cavtat or northwest towards the Peljesac Peninsula, with consistent northwesterly winds in summer allowing straightforward sailing between established anchorages. The marina's position makes it ideal if you want to combine urban exploration in Dubrovnik's old town with short-passage cruising, though the busy charter base means the immediate anchorages fill quickly in peak season.

Frequently asked questions
Can SUNSHINE I be rented with or without a skipper?
SUNSHINE I can be chartered either bareboat (self-skippered) or with a professional skipper provided by Waypoint. If you're bareboat chartering, you'll need to demonstrate relevant sailing experience; hiring a skipper is ideal if you prefer a relaxed holiday or want local expertise navigating Croatian waters.
What sailing licence do I need to charter SUNSHINE I?
For bareboat charter of this 14m catamaran, you'll typically need a valid national sailing licence (RYA, equivalent, or proof of competence in coastal cruising). If you lack formal certification, Waypoint can arrange a skipper or you may be able to take a flotilla charter option.
